Biography

Leezel Tanglao is a bridge journalist at the intersection of editorial, product, business development and sales. She has worked at several media companies including HuffPost, Associated Press, CNN, CBSNews.com, VICE News, NowThis, ABCNews.com, KCBS/KCAL and Press-Enterprise. She is currently the Director of Audience Insights and Innovation for The Points Guy.

She was a 2019-2020 Reynolds Journalism Institute Non-Residential Fellow and developed a tool to measure impact. Leezel has also worked at CNNMoney (now CNNBusiness) as Assistant Managing Editor of Programming where she led a global team of multiplatform editors. While at CNN, she launched products like proprietary social metric SURGE.

She received her Bachelor’s degree at Loyola Marymount University and a Masters degree at UCLA. She was part of the Poynter/ONA Women’s Leadership Program in 2016. She was named 2018 Member of the Year by the Asian American Journalists Association.

She is the Filipino Young Leaders Program (FYLPRO) 2022 President and is the Chair of the FYLPRO COVID19 task force. She’s the project director and spokesperson for the Tayo help desk for the Filipino community during COVID19.
